Newcastle United midfielder Jonas Gutierrez says that he hopes that Robin van Persie did not elbow Yohan Cabaye with "bad intentions".

Newcastle United winger Jonas Gutierrez has claimed that he hopes Manchester United striker Robin van Persie did not elbow Yohan Cabaye with "bad intentions".

The Netherlands international, who had a heated exchange with his fellow countryman Tim Krul while playing for Arsenal last season, was alleged to have elbowed midfielder Cabaye in the face during yesterday's 3-0 win over the Magpies.

"I didn't see it, but I hope he didn't do it with bad intentions," Gutierrez told the Shields Gazette.

"We knew what happened last year with him. It wasn't a good way to celebrate. But that's passed, and I hope he didn't do it with bad intentions."

Referee Howard Webb did not take any action against Van Persie during play.
